Do you need a car in Keene, NH?

Having a car in Keene, NH, can greatly enhance your ability to find and reach job opportunities. The city's public transportation is limited, making a car essential for commuting to various workplaces.


Keene's job market spans multiple industries, and many employers prefer candidates who can drive. This flexibility allows job seekers to explore a wider range of positions and locations. A car provides the convenience and reliability needed to meet job requirements and deadlines.

Owning a car in Keene, NH, can be a great convenience, especially during the winter months when snow and ice make other forms of transportation challenging. Keene is a small city, but it has a spread-out layout. A car allows for quick and easy access to various parts of the city and nearby areas. However, if you prefer not to drive, there are other options available.

Public transportation in Keene is limited but available. The Keene Transit Agency provides bus services that cover the city and some surrounding areas. These buses can be a good option for those who do not own a car or prefer not to drive. The buses run on a schedule, making it easier to plan your commute. Additionally, 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ft are available in Keene, offering another convenient way to get around.

Weather in Keene can be harsh during the winter, with heavy snowfall and icy roads. This makes driving more difficult and dangerous. If you choose not to own a car, you may find it easier to rely on public transportation or ride-sharing services during these months. However, it is important to check the schedules and availability of these services, as they may be less frequent during bad weather.
